JS中(for,for...in,for...of和forEach)循环的用法和区别
日期:2022-08-11 作者:小天
来源:www.txunda.com
人气:1691
for循环
基本语法格式:

1. 遍历数组

2. 遍历对象

可以遍历数组也可以遍历对象。
缺陷:对属性的命名和j的值都存在很大限制
2、for ... in循环
可以遍历数组也可以遍历对象(还会遍历自定义添加的属性)

3、for ... of循环
遍历对象时entries() 方法返回一个数组的迭代对象,迭代对象包含数组键值对(key/value),key索引值,value数组元素。

4、forEach循环
基本语法格式:

1. 遍历数组

2. 遍历对象

可以遍历数组也可以遍历对象。
缺陷:对属性的命名和j的值都存在很大限制
2、for ... in循环
可以遍历数组也可以遍历对象(还会遍历自定义添加的属性)

3、for ... of循环
遍历对象时entries() 方法返回一个数组的迭代对象,迭代对象包含数组键值对(key/value),key索引值,value数组元素。

4、forEach循环
forEach()不能遍历对象,可以遍历数组。无法break跳出循环。
天津天迅达科技有限公司经过多年来对APP、小程序、以及网站建设的探索,已经帮助每一个客户快速开发出属于自己的APP、小程序、网站,是万千企业之选。
相关资讯
- 数字孪生:现实世界的身外化身 2024-12-06
- 微信公众号全面“今日头条化”,自媒体将迎来“第二春”? 2024-12-04
- 优质长视频的破圈效应 2024-12-05
- 奶茶行业的裂变营销 2024-12-03
- 浅浅分享下支付产品经理如何写全局性的需求文档以及工作流程 2024-12-02
- “麦学”爆红:一场精心策划的营销盛宴 2024-11-29
- 如果遇到麦琳式的领导,怎么办? 2024-11-28